Course Syllabus
Curriculum is typically structured into the following core modules:
1. HTML & HTML5 Fundamentals
- Structure: Document types, head and body sections, and semantic tags.
- Content Elements: Working with text, lists, tables, and forms.
- Media: Inserting images, audio, and video elements.
- Hyperlinks: Creating internal and external navigation.
2. CSS & CSS3 Styling
- Basics: Selectors, classes, IDs, and the box model (margins, padding, borders).
- Layout: Mastering Flexbox and CSS Grid for structured designs.
- Typography: Font selection, web fonts, and text formatting.
- Advanced Styling: Using gradients, shadows, transitions, and animations.
3. Responsive Web Design
- Principles: Mobile-first design approach.
- Media Queries: Adapting layouts for desktops, tablets, and smartphones.
- Fluid Grids: Creating flexible images and containers.
4. UI/UX & Web Graphics
- Design Principles: Basics of color theory, layout composition, and user experience.
- Tools: Introduction to graphic software like Adobe Photoshop or Figma for creating website mockups and banners.
- Interactivity: Enhancing user engagement through visual effects and transitions.
5. Introduction to JavaScript
- Syntax: Variables, data types, and basic operators.
- DOM Manipulation: Interacting with HTML elements to create dynamic content.
- Functions & Events: Handling user clicks, form validations, and interactive elements.
Course Logistics
- Duration: Approximately 120 hours of online or blended learning.
- Certification: Issued by OKCL upon successful completion of the final project and assessment.
For a detailed look at related certifications, you can view the OCOC HTML with CSS Course or check the OCOC Training Centre page.